Lowrance Debuts SpotlightScan(TM) Sonar



New Trolling-Motor Transducer Delivers Surround-Scanning Images To Help Pinpoint Key Fishing Areas



Tulsa, Okla. – Lowrance, a world-leading brand in marine electronics since 1957 and GPS navigational systems since 1992 — announced today the new SpotlightScan™ Sonar trolling-motor transducer. Introducing a new level of angler-controlled, surround-scanning underwater views, the new sonar solution provides picture-like images of key fishing areas on compatible HDS Gen2* or HDS Gen2 Touch* fishfinder/chartplotter displays. Similar to the way a scanning spotlight reveals objects in the dark, SpotlightScan Sonar clearly pinpoints structure and fish targets ahead and around your boat without disturbing key areas before you fish them.



Offering the unique ability to identify productive areas prior to making the first cast, Lowrance SpotlightScan Sonar helps anglers save valuable time on the water and focus on the most productive fishing spots. The SpotlightScan Sonar trolling-motor transducer operates at a frequency of 455/800 kHz with a maximum surround-scanning range of 150 feet. Designed to provide the best possible view both around and beneath your boat, the SpotlightScan Sonar transducer also features DownScan Imaging™ and Broadband Sounder™ technology. DownScan Imaging (455/800 kHz) offers easy-to-understand images of fish and structure, and award-winning Broadband Sounder (83/200 kHz) technology is ideal for marking fish arches and tracking lure action.

The SpotlightScan transducer is quickly installed by attaching it to any bow-mounted, cable-steer, foot-control trolling motor**. Twin scanning beams provide lightning-fast refresh rates, and beam indicators or “spokes” are visible on the HDS Gen2 display to guide adjustments on rotation or scanning speeds for the best possible underwater image.



Protected by a one-year limited warranty and the Lowrance Advantage Service program, SpotlightScan Sonar can be purchased for US $499 from authorized Lowrance dealers and distributors throughout the United States and Canada beginning in January 2014. *HDS Gen2 (non Touch) models require the SonarHub™ module for compatibility with the SpotlightScan Sonar transducer.

**SpotlightScan Sonar installation requires connectivity to a bow-mounted, cable-steer, foot-control trolling motor. Not for use with hand-steer or electric-steer electric trolling motors.
